Adaptive Lore Books?

I had an idea today for some system of library in nodes that houses lore books. But, instead of these lore books being full of prewritten info on the games lore, they adapt over time being filled with a history of events from that server. For example a book may have something like "on this day this node X led by player A declared war on node Y led by player B, the war lasted this long and had this many total deaths". Just general info like that about the server could be retained in a city's library for new players to read up on what's been going on in the server they just joined. It's still a working idea and I have no idea if it's even possible but let me know your thoughts and ideas because I think it could be a really fun way of emphasizing the individuality of each server's progression.

    The history of each server will be tracked and visible to players.[62]

    We're gonna keep track of the history of the world so that we can tell people the story up to the current day. A player who's brand new, who's come in at the six-month mark can take a look at each server, what each server has done, how each server has tackled the storyline; and they can decide for themselves what community they want to join; what version of the world that they want to take part in.[62] – Jeffrey Bard

    Don't know if it will also exist in the ingame libraries, but... why not, eh?
